Output 71d63233b3aa4faa92f155daf7e530bd44f7dbd1171a6033991f58be58f38a25:1

value
514442
script pubkey
OP_HASH160 OP_PUSHBYTES_20 823ae8670ba3d0cb7a78dd5e5997b3f1126ad89d OP_EQUAL
address
3DZcLU9qPkpPpemqZBwHzFn1R2wxjiHWDA
transaction
71d63233b3aa4faa92f155daf7e530bd44f7dbd1171a6033991f58be58f38a25
spent
true